    Briefly explain the trade: $50 for a virtual pet on Neopets.com

    How they scammed: Took my money and did not send the virtual pet over as promised. Requested that I send the Paypal amount as a friends/family gift "for tax purposes"; actually this just prevents me from filing a dispute with Paypal later (Paypal only allows disputes to be opened on transactions that were specified as purchases of goods/services).
